Product Information

The Nuclear Scholars Initiative is a signature program run by the Project on Nuclear Issues (PONI) at the Center for Strategic and International Studies (CSIS)-to engage emerging nuclear experts in thoughtful and informed debate over how to best address the nuclear community's most pressing problems. The papers included in this volume comprise research from participants in the 2020 Nuclear Scholars Initiative. These papers explore a variety of topics such as the future of arms-control treaties, the role of artificial intelligence and cyber resilience in nuclear security, and the role of regional dynamics in nuclear security.
